Inadequate Flashing Installment



Picking the best materials isn't the only aspect that can cause roof covering issues; poor blinking installation can also develop considerable concerns. Flashing is essential for guiding water away from susceptible locations, such as chimneys, skylights, and roofing system valleys. If it's not mounted properly, you take the chance of water intrusion, which can bring about mold and mildew growth and architectural damages.

When you install blinking, guarantee it's the best type for your roof's layout and the neighborhood climate. As an example, metal flashing is frequently extra resilient than plastic in areas with heavy rain or snow. Ensure the blinking overlaps suitably and is safeguarded tightly to prevent spaces where water can seep through.

You ought to likewise take note of the installation angle. Flashing ought to be placed to route water away from your home, not towards it.

Neglecting Air Flow Demands



While numerous home owners concentrate on the aesthetic and structural facets of roofing system installation, overlooking ventilation needs can result in severe lasting repercussions. Correct air flow is vital for managing temperature level and dampness levels in your attic, avoiding issues like mold and mildew growth, wood rot, and ice dams. If you do not install ample air flow, you're setting your roof covering up for failing.

To prevent this error, initially, assess your home's specific air flow demands. A balanced system normally consists of both intake and exhaust vents to advertise air flow. Guarantee you've mounted soffit vents along the eaves and ridge vents at the peak of your roof covering. This combination allows hot air to leave while cooler air enters, keeping your attic space comfy.

Also, think about the sort of roofing material you have actually selected. Some materials may call for extra ventilation methods. Verify your local building regulations for ventilation guidelines, as they can differ substantially.

Lastly, don't forget to evaluate your ventilation system consistently. Obstructions from debris or insulation can hamper air flow, so keep those vents clear.
